Evan Simonoff, a titan in financial journalism and a name synonymous with financial advisors and the industry at large. 

Evan is editor-in-chief of Financial Advisor magazine and the editorial director of Private Wealth magazine. With over three decades of experience. Evan’s career has spanned some of the most tumultuous and transformative periods in financial history, from the 1987 crash to the Coronavirus pandemic, and most recently, the rise of AI. 

As Editor-in-Chief of Financial Advisor magazine, Evan’s sharp insights and visionary leadership have been an indispensable guide for elite financial advisors, providing the clarity and foresight needed to navigate even the most complex market conditions.

In this conversation, Evan brings his unique perspective to the evolution of financial journalism. He shares captivating stories from his storied career, invaluable lessons learned from navigating market upheavals, and his predictions for the future of wealth management.

But this episode goes beyond financial reporting. Evan explores critical topics like succession planning in wealth advisory firms, the rise of mergers and acquisitions in the industry, and how multi-generational strategies are reshaping client relationships.
